I'd like to take this opportunity to say again that I think listening volumes are the underappreciated X-Factor in audio. If I prefer to listen mostly at lower volumes, this will be a very significant factor in how I build my system and how I evaluate components, particularly (but not only) speakers. My impression is that most people--certainly most reviewers-- listen a lot at live or near-live music levels. Their findings are not 100% useful for me, I think.
I lived with Quad 57's for many years and they were absolute champs at delivering the goods at low volume.
